In the rapidly evolving landscape of data engineering, Large Language Models (LLMs) are becoming game-changers, introducing unprecedented processes and methodologies. These advanced AI models, with their ability to comprehend and generate human language, offer a compelling narrative of transformation in the realm of data management. With the emergence of sophisticated technologies like LLMs, this domain is witnessing a paradigm shift that promises enhanced operational efficiency and performance. The arena of data engineering, which traditionally has been plagued by disorder due to a myriad of data sources and the absence of a unified framework, is now poised for a makeover. LLMs, through their integration with generative AI technologies, are spearheading this change by reshaping how data engineers design and execute their tasks.
1. Comprehending Large Language Models
Understanding Large Language Models begins with recognizing their intrinsic role in human language comprehension and generation, a task they perform by learning from vast text databases. These AI systems, exemplified by models like OpenAI’s GPT-4 and Google’s PaLM, are equipped with billions of parameters. They utilize these parameters to learn and predict subsequent words or statements based on given contexts. This functionality underscores their capability to handle tasks ranging from essay writing to generating code. At the heart of LLMs lies the transformer architecture, a foundational framework that enables these models to process and understand sequential data. This architecture captures context by monitoring relationships between words in sentences, enhancing the ability of the models to deliver real-time applications, such as accurate text translation and speech processing.
The architectural prowess of transformers is defined by several core components, facilitating the effective processing of user inputs. Initially, inputs are transformed into embeddings, rendering words as numerical representations that the model can comprehend. Subsequently, position encoding ensures that the sequence of words aligns correctly for processing. Within this framework, the encoder plays a pivotal role, analyzing input text to generate hidden states encompassing meaning and context. The decoder then employs these hidden states to predict the ensuing words in a sequence. This intricate orchestration between the various elements of a transformer model enables LLMs to deliver efficient and accurate results, establishing a robust foundation for diverse AI applications in linguistic comprehension and generation.
2. LLMs Transforming Data Engineering Tasks
The transformative impact of LLMs in data engineering is most evident in how they streamline traditional work processes, thereby enhancing efficiency and performance. By incorporating LLMs into conventional data projects, engineers can effectively manage scenarios where complete data insights are lacking. This ability to operate with controlled and known data sources is particularly beneficial when dealing with complex and diverse data environments. As AI systems, LLMs introduce automation and optimization capabilities that significantly reduce the manual effort required in data engineering workflows. These systems not only alleviate traditional workloads but also introduce novel approaches to data handling.
In corporate settings, integrating LLMs propels data engineering tasks into a new era characterized by heightened operational efficiency and effective resource utilization. By automating routine and previously labor-intensive tasks, LLMs permit engineers to focus on strategic and complex aspects of data management. The potential of AI-driven solutions in transforming data engineering processes lies in their capacity to provide clear, actionable insights. This, in turn, improves overall decision-making capabilities and facilitates the practical implementation of innovative data solutions across various organizational contexts. Through their application, LLMs serve as both enablers of streamlined processes and catalysts for transformative change, reshaping the landscape of data engineering.
3. Expediting Data Engineering Studies
LLMs serve as a potent instrument in expediting research processes within data engineering, offering a significant advantage in navigating documented use cases and complex academic content. With data engineering research being central to operational success, LLMs enable engineers and scientists to access a treasure trove of knowledge efficiently. This capability is particularly critical in implementing innovative solutions, as engineers often need to sift through an expansive collection of documentation and scholarly material to derive actionable knowledge. The application of LLMs in this context reduces the time and effort needed to extract valuable insights from these resources.
Moreover, deploying LLMs in research processes empowers engineers to chart new courses by offering step-by-step instructions that align with chosen architectural frameworks. Such integration aids in the rapid development and deployment of novel data engineering solutions, cutting down response times. This streamlined access to extensive research ensures that data engineering projects remain at the cutting edge, leveraging the latest theories and discoveries to optimize performance and innovation. Hence, the adoption of LLMs significantly contributes to the acceleration of research-based exploration, paving the way for breakthroughs and advancements in data engineering methodologies.
4. Data Cleaning and Preprocessing with LLMs
In an era where data integrity and usability are paramount, LLMs emerge as essential tools for managing and sanitizing unstructured data systems. Organizations frequently grapple with the task of transforming raw, unstructured datasets into clean, queryable formats suitable for analysis and decision-making. By leveraging LLMs, these entities can automate much of the data cleaning and preprocessing operations. This automation reduces the manual labor traditionally required to prepare data for strategic uses, streamlining the creation of understandable metrics vital for stakeholder and decision-maker interpretation.
Data engineers can apply LLM technology to design custom parsers capable of analyzing and comparing products from different sellers using data harvested from e-commerce platforms. Through technologies like GPT, engineers extract and sort reliable information from these platforms efficiently. Simultaneously, LLMs address the challenges of data preprocessing by providing accurate, contextually relevant information, expediting tasks such as structuring datasets and improving the quality of data analysis. This potent ability to cleanse and pre-format data transforms the approach organizations adopt towards handling large volumes of unstructured data, ultimately facilitating more actionable and precise decision-making avenues.
5. Data Synthesis
The integration and synthesis of diverse data sources play a pivotal role in enriching insights and driving data-driven decision-making processes. In today’s business landscape, LLMs provide organizations with the agility to rapidly synthesize and integrate vast amounts of datasets into cohesive, insightful reports. This technology helps identify missing values and suggests additional data points that might add value, thereby expanding analytical capabilities. By enabling seamless data integration, LLMs unlock powerful opportunities for cross-domain data analysis, providing businesses with a comprehensive view of their data ecosystems.
LLM technology is particularly advantageous in environments where disparate data sources need to be synthesized to yield coherent insights. As organizations are flooded with data from various channels, LLMs expedite the integration process, eliminating redundancies and enhancing data quality. The automated synthesis facilitated by these AI models ensures that data is not just aggregated but also enriched, offering meaningful insights that drive sound business decisions. In doing so, LLMs reinforce their role as indispensable tools in modern data engineering, transforming how businesses harness data for competitive advantage.
6. Improving Understanding of Data Insights
LLMs enhance an organization’s ability to interpret and derive insights from complex datasets by unifying data structures and translating diverse formats into coherent analytical states. They are especially effective in normalizing user-generated location data, where variances in input can complicate analysis. For instance, a dataset containing user profiles with varying location inputs can be transformed into a standardized format, enabling more straightforward and reliable insight extraction. This transformation ensures data from disparate sources aligns with organizational analytical frameworks, facilitating comprehensive and actionable insights.
Deploying LLMs allows for the smoothing of data inconsistencies and anomalies to provide a structured analysis foundation. By translating and unifying diverse data inputs into a singular, cohesive structure, these models significantly enhance the clarity and utility of data insights, paving the way for targeted strategy development and evidence-based decision-making. The capabilities of LLMs to facilitate data comprehension underscore their value as critical tools in the toolkit of data engineers, helping refine analytical processes and amplify the insights derived from complex datasets.
7. Spotting Irregularities in Data
In the quest for accurate and reliable data, LLMs provide invaluable support through their capabilities to identify and rectify irregularities, including errors, inconsistencies, and gaps. Organizations frequently face challenges in maintaining the accuracy of vast datasets, often resorting to manual inspections—a time-consuming and resource-intensive task. LLMs, with their built-in context comprehension, automate anomaly detection and correction processes, providing a more efficient and accurate method of maintaining data integrity.
By leveraging AI-driven anomaly detection, businesses can significantly reduce manual inspection times, enabling faster resolutions to data problems. This functionality is crucial for large datasets, where overlooking even minor discrepancies can lead to substantial downstream impacts. With LLMs, organizations can build robust data validation frameworks that not only identify anomalies but also suggest corrective actions. This automation transforms the landscape of data quality management, ensuring data consistency and reliability without the traditional resource burdens.
8. Extracting Obscure Data
The ability of LLMs to extract and retrieve essential but concealed data elements from extensive datasets marks a significant advancement in data processing capabilities. These models operate at a human-level comprehension but with increased speed and efficiency, enabling businesses to unlock valuable insights buried within large-volume data. By understanding context in varied formats—including text, video, and audio—LLMs bridge the gap between raw data and actionable information.
This proficiency in efficient data extraction plays a critical role in today’s data-centric operations, where swift and precise information retrieval is a competitive necessity. Businesses can leverage LLMs to carry out complex data extraction tasks, transforming unobvious data cues into strategic insights across different media. This capability not only improves data utilization efficiency but also broadens the scope for comprehensive analysis, supporting more informed decision-making processes and strategic planning initiatives.
9. Task Automation
Automation of routine tasks through LLM-powered scripts represents a significant breakthrough in data engineering, allowing engineers to prioritize creativity and problem-solving over monotonous activities. By scripting repetitive data transformations using natural language processing capabilities of LLMs, many of the routine processes can be delegated to AI, relieving engineers of repetitive tasks. This shift not only enhances operational efficiency but also liberates human resources to focus on more intricate challenges that require innovative thinking.
Beyond efficiency, the automation facilitated by LLMs offers increased reliability and consistency in processing, as automated scripts can execute defined tasks with precision and speed. As LLMs manage the monotony, they establish a seamless workflow, minimizing errors inherent in manual processing and ensuring that data engineering tasks are executed systematically. This foundational level of automation provided by LLMs plays a crucial role in scaling data operations, allowing engineers to expand their focus and drive more significant impacts within their domains.
10. Future Prospects of LLMs in Data Engineering
Grasping the concept of Large Language Models (LLMs) starts with acknowledging their vital role in understanding and generating human language. These sophisticated AI systems, like OpenAI’s GPT-4 and Google’s PaLM, function by learning from a multitude of text databases. They’re built with billions of parameters, which they employ to predict future words based on given contexts, efficiently handling everything from writing essays to creating code.
At the core of LLMs is the transformer architecture—an essential framework for processing sequential data. This technology captures context by understanding the relationships between words in a sentence, enhancing the ability of these models to perform tasks such as translating text or processing speech.
The architecture’s strength lies in its components, which facilitate effective input processing. First, inputs turn into embeddings—numeric representations the model can understand. Position encoding ensures proper word sequence alignment. The encoder analyzes inputs to form hidden states, capturing meaning and context, while the decoder predicts subsequent words. This intricate coordination equips LLMs with the proficiency to deliver accurate and diverse linguistic applications.